BAGHDAD: Two bombings near a Sunni mosque north of Baghdad and at one at funeral in south killed at least 46 people and wounded dozens of others on Friday, police said.

According to details a bomb exploded as worshipers were leaving the Saria mosque in the centre of Baquba after weekly Muslim prayers, while a second detonated after people gathered at the scene of the first blast, the sources said.

Later, a bomb targeting the funeral procession of a Sunni man killed eight people in the south of Baghdad.

The bombing in the town of Madain also wounded at least 25 people, the sources said. (AFP)
